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Midhurst to Huntingdon is to drive which costs £29 - £45 and takes 2h 8m.
The fastest way to get from Midhurst to Huntingdon is to drive which takes 2h 8m and costs £29 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Midhurst station to Huntingdon station.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Huntingdon station via Guildford station, Heathrow Central Bus Station and Drummer St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 18m.
The distance between Midhurst and Huntingdon is 124 miles. The road distance is 117.4 miles.
The best way to get from Midhurst to Huntingdon without a car is to train which takes 3h 55m and costs £60 - £70.
It takes approximately 3h 55m to get from Midhurst to Huntingdon, including transfers.
Midhurst to Huntingdon b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, depart from Bus Station.
The best way to get from Midhurst to Huntingdon is to train which takes 3h 55m and costs £60 - £70.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s and takes 7h 18m.
Midhurst to Huntingdon b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, arrive at Friary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Midhurst to Huntingdon is 117 miles. It takes approximately 2h 8m to drive from Midhurst to Huntingdon.
